It requires two people willing to pause, listen, reflect, forgive, and choose each other again with purpose.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><strong>Four Pillars That Help Couples Find Their Way Back to Each Other<\/strong><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">The workbook is organized around four central pillars, each one calling couples into a different kind of reset.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Pillar One<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">It focuses on priorities, boundaries, transparency, and vision. Couples are encouraged to ask whether their relationship with God and the preservation of their family truly sit at the center of their lives. Practical exercises such as the &ldquo;4 D&rsquo;s&rdquo; &mdash;dialogue daily, devotion regularly, date weekly, and depart monthly- give couples simple yet meaningful rhythms for reconnecting.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Pillar Two<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">It explores vows, commitment, and covenant. The Housefields challenge couples to think beyond the idea of marriage as a contract and rediscover the weight, beauty, and sacredness of covenant. This section invites readers to revisit the promises they made and consider how those promises should shape their choices today.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Pillar Three<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">It turns toward the culture of the relationship itself. It asks couples to become students of one another, to understand identity, personality, communication, love language, and the power of shared honesty. The recurring phrase &ldquo;not wrong, just different&rdquo; becomes a key idea, helping couples replace judgment with curiosity.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">Pillar Four<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">This centers on responsibility, forgiveness, resilience, and the belief that both people are worth saving. It speaks tenderly but directly to the reality that every marriage will face failure, frustration, and change. The question is not whether couples will fall short, but whether they will learn how to repair, forgive, and keep choosing each other with grace.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\"><strong>From Private Reflection to Shared Legacy<\/strong><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ify\">While many relationship books focus only on solving current problems, the<strong> <strong>Marriage Ethos Couples Workbook<\/strong> <\/strong>takes a longer view.
